Q: Can you get pregnant with an IUD in place?
A: Yes, but it’s extremely rare. Hormonal IUDs have a **0.2% failure rate**, while copper IUDs have a **0.4% failure rate** over 12 months. Most pregnancies with an IUD are ectopic (outside the uterus), which is why symptoms like severe one-sided pain or dizziness require **immediate medical attention**.
Q: What are the first signs of pregnancy with an IUD?
A: Early signs mirror typical pregnancy symptoms: **missed or irregular periods, nausea, breast tenderness, fatigue, and light spotting**. However, if you experience **severe cramping, heavy bleeding, or shoulder pain**, it could indicate an ectopic pregnancy—a medical emergency.

Q: What’s the difference between spotting with an IUD and early pregnancy bleeding?
A: **IUD spotting** is usually light, irregular, and occurs within the first **3–6 months** after insertion. **Early pregnancy bleeding** may be heavier, accompanied by cramping, and persist beyond the initial adjustment period. If in doubt, track your symptoms and consult a doctor.

Q: What if my IUD strings are missing or shorter?
A: Missing or shortened strings could mean the IUD has **expelled** or is **malpositioned**, increasing pregnancy risk. **Do not wait for symptoms**—see a doctor immediately for an ultrasound to check placement.
